Transaction a953257284368c8bfafc6a3270af811a96b38abedb1bbf563028f1aa715e4e88
1 Input
1 Output
-
a953257284368c8bfafc6a3270af811a96b38abedb1bbf563028f1aa715e4e88:0
- value
- 54444353
- script pubkey
- OP_0 OP_PUSHBYTES_20 b0c66cf7a822c3eb1fabc106eb6acaea7ab08299
- address
- bc1qkrrxeaagytp7k8atcyrwk6k2afatpq5e2relqg